Graham Partners Investor Overview

Graham Partners FAQ

When was Graham Partners founded?

Graham Partners was founded in 1988.

What type of investor is Graham Partners?

Graham Partners is a private equity firm.

Where is Graham Partners headquartered?

Graham Partners is headquartered in Newtown Square, Pennsylvania.

How much capital does Graham Partners have under management?

Graham Partners has 6.8B USD under management.

Graham Partners is a private equity that targets middle market industrial and manufacturing companies. The Firm seeks to invest in businesses based in the US and also consider investments in Canada and Western Europe. Graham Partners focuses on strong growth potential companies with high return on invested capital, led by experienced management teams in revenues between $30 - $500 million and EBITDA between $5 million and $50 million. The firm typically invests between $10 million and $100 million in equity and the balance via debt and can invest higher than $100 million through co-investments. Broad areas of interest include building products, water management, medical products, consumer products, packaged food & beverage, packaging, aerospace/defense, agriculture, capital equipment, energy related products, home and outdoor, sports and leisure, and transportation services. Prospective transaction types include MBOs, recapitalization and growth capital financing. Graham Partners is an affiliate of The Graham Group was formed in 1988 and is based in Newton Square, Pennsylvania.
